ExtendedActivationKind Enumeration
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Definiert Werte, die Aktivierungstypen darstellen.
public enum class ExtendedActivationKind
/// [Windows.Foundation.Metadata.Experimental]
/// [Windows.Foundation.Metadata.Version(1)]
enum class ExtendedActivationKind
/// [Windows.Foundation.Metadata.ContractVersion(Microsoft.Windows.AppLifecycle.AppLifecycleContract, 65536)]
enum class ExtendedActivationKind
[Windows.Foundation.Metadata.Experimental]
[Windows.Foundation.Metadata.Version(1)]
public enum ExtendedActivationKind
[Windows.Foundation.Metadata.ContractVersion(typeof(Microsoft.Windows.AppLifecycle.AppLifecycleContract), 65536)]
public enum ExtendedActivationKind
var value = Microsoft.Windows.AppLifecycle.ExtendedActivationKind.launch
Public Enum ExtendedActivationKind
- Vererbung
-
ExtendedActivationKind
- Attribute
Felder
AppNotification | 5001 | Die App wurde durch eine App-Benachrichtigung aktiviert. |
AppointmentsProvider | 13 | Der Benutzer möchte Termine verwalten, die von der App bereitgestellt werden. |
BarcodeScannerProvider | 1022 | Die App wurde als Strichcodescanneranbieter aktiviert. |
CachedFileUpdater | 7 | Der Benutzer möchte eine Datei speichern, für die die App Inhaltsverwaltung bereitstellt. |
CameraSettings | 11 | Die App erfasst Fotos oder Videos von einer angeschlossenen Kamera. |
CommandLineLaunch | 1021 | Die App wurde über die Befehlszeile gestartet. |
ComponentUI | 1007 | Reserviert für die Systemverwendung. |
Contact | 14 | Der Benutzer möchte Anrufe oder Nachrichten für die Telefonnummer eines Kontakts verarbeiten, der von der App bereitgestellt wird. |
ContactPanel | 1017 | Die App wurde über die My People UI gestartet. |
ContactPicker | 8 | Der Benutzer möchte Kontakte auswählen. |
Device | 9 | Die App behandelt die automatische Wiedergabe. |
DevicePairing | 1013 | Diese App wurde aufgrund der Kopplung eines Geräts aktiviert. |
DialReceiver | 1012 | Diese App wurde mithilfe des DIAL-Protokolls von einer anderen App auf einem anderen Gerät gestartet. |
File | 3 | Eine App hat eine Datei gestartet, deren Dateityp diese App für die Verarbeitung registriert ist. |
FileOpenPicker | 5 | Der Benutzer möchte Dateien auswählen, die von der App bereitgestellt werden. |
FilePickerExperience | 1015 | Reserviert für die Systemverwendung. |
FileSavePicker | 6 | Der Benutzer möchte eine Datei speichern und die App als Speicherort auswählen. |
GameUIProvider | 1019 | Die App wurde aktiviert, da sie aufgrund einer Anforderung für spielspezifische UI vom Betriebssystem gestartet wurde. |
Launch | 0 | Der Benutzer hat die App gestartet oder auf eine Inhaltskachel getippt. |
LockScreen | 17 | Die App wurde als Sperrbildschirm aktiviert. |
LockScreenCall | 15 | Die App startet einen Anruf vom Sperrbildschirm. Wenn der Benutzer den Anruf annehmen möchte, zeigt die App seine Anruf-UI direkt auf dem Sperrbildschirm an, ohne dass der Benutzer entsperrt werden muss. Ein Sperrbildschirmaufruf ist eine spezielle Art der Startaktivierung. |
LockScreenComponent | 1016 | Reserviert für die Systemverwendung. |
PhoneCallActivation | 1025 | Die App wurde durch einen Telefonanruf aktiviert. |
PickerReturned | 1000 | Nicht unterstützt. Die App wurde nach Abschluss einer Auswahl aktiviert. |
PickFileContinuation | 1002 | Nicht unterstützt. Die App wurde aktiviert, nachdem die App für einen Dateiauswahlvorgang angehalten wurde. |
PickFolderContinuation | 1004 | Nicht unterstützt. Die App wurde aktiviert, nachdem die App für einen Ordnerauswahlvorgang angehalten wurde. |
PickSaveFileContinuation | 1003 | Nicht unterstützt. Die App wurde aktiviert, nachdem die App für einen Dateispeicherauswahlvorgang angehalten wurde. |
Print3DWorkflow | 1011 | Diese App wurde von einer anderen App gestartet, um eine angepasste Druckoberfläche für einen 3D-Drucker bereitzustellen. |
PrintSupportJobUI | 1023 | Die App wurde als Druckunterstützungsauftrags-UI aktiviert. |
PrintSupportSettingsUI | 1024 | Die App wurde als Druckunterstützungseinstellungen-UI aktiviert. |
PrintTaskSettings | 10 | Die App verarbeitet Druckaufgaben. |
PrintWorkflowForegroundTask | 1018 | Die App wurde aktiviert, da der Benutzer auf einen Drucker druckt, dem eine Druckworkflow-App zugeordnet ist, die benutzereingaben angefordert hat. |
Protocol | 4 | Eine App hat einen URI gestartet, dessen Schemaname diese App für die Behandlung registriert ist. |
ProtocolForResults | 1009 | Die App wurde von einer anderen App gestartet, wobei erwartet wird, dass sie ein Ergebnis zurück an den Aufrufer zurückgibt. |
Push | 5000 | Die App wurde durch eine Pushbenachrichtigung aktiviert. |
RestrictedLaunch | 12 | Der Benutzer hat die eingeschränkte App gestartet. |
Search | 1 | Der Benutzer möchte mit der App suchen. |
ShareTarget | 2 | Die App wird als Ziel für Freigabevorgänge aktiviert. |
StartupTask | 1020 | Die App wurde aktiviert, da die App zum Starten beim Systemstart oder zur Benutzeranmeldung angegeben ist. |
ToastNotification | 1010 | Die App wurde aktiviert, wenn ein Benutzer auf den Textkörper einer Popupbenachrichtigung tippt oder eine Aktion in einer Popupbenachrichtigung ausgeführt hat. |
UserDataAccountsProvider | 1014 | Die App wurde gestartet, um die Benutzeroberfläche für die Kontoverwaltung zu behandeln. Unter Umständen, in denen das System die Standardbenutzeroberfläche des Systems angezeigt hätte, hat es stattdessen Ihre App mit dem Vertrag "UserDataAccountProvider" aufgerufen. Die Aktivierungsnutzlast enthält Informationen über den angeforderten Vorgangstyp und alle informationen, die zum Replizieren der vom System bereitgestellten Benutzeroberfläche erforderlich sind. Diese Aktivierungsart ist auf Apps von Drittanbietern beschränkt. Um dieses Feld zu verwenden, müssen Sie die userDataAccountsProvider--Funktion im Paketmanifest Ihrer App hinzufügen. Weitere Informationen finden Sie App-Funktionsdeklarationen. |
VoiceCommand | 16 | Die App wurde als Ergebnis eines Sprachbefehls aktiviert. |
VpnForeground | 1026 | Die App wurde als VPN-App im Vordergrund aktiviert. |
WalletAction | 1001 | Nicht unterstützt. Die App wurde aktiviert, um einen Brieftaschenvorgang auszuführen. |
WebAccountProvider | 1006 | Die App wurde von einem Webkontoanbieter aktiviert. |
WebAuthenticationBrokerContinuation | 1005 | Nicht unterstützt. Die App wurde aktiviert, nachdem die App für einen Webauthentifizierungsbrokervorgang angehalten wurde. |
Hinweise
Diese Enumeration wird von der eigenschaft Kind verwendet.